An SGvirtual workshop organized by Startup Grind Enugu in collaboration with Roar Nigeria Hub and Hult Prize team UNN chapter engages Phin Mpofu, director partner success startup grind and an entrepreneurship evangelist on the theme "Leveraging community to build a global brand".

This workshop seeks to open the minds of our audience, who are young african entrepreneurs who intend to create a new niche in the food sector, leveraging tech solutions, to replace on the global food shelf, healthy foods, thus carving out a new niche that shall in no distant time transform and create a new trend in the global food sector.
